PEOPLE v. LaFOUNTAIN


238 A.D.2d 625 (1997)

656 N.Y.S.2d 954

The People of the State of New York, Respondent, v. Ricky L. LaFountain, Appellant

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

April 3, 1997


Defense counsel seeks to be relieved of his assignment as counsel for defendant on the ground that there are no nonfrivolous issues that can be raised on appeal. Our review of both the record and defense counsel's brief leads to the same conclusion. Defendant entered a knowing, voluntary and intelligent plea of guilty of the crime of criminal sale of a controlled substance in the third degree.
